The global curing sheet market is experiencing robust growth, driven by increasing demand across diverse sectors like automotive and construction. The market, currently valued at approximately $2 billion in 2025, is projected to exhibit a Compound Annual Growth Rate (CAGR) of 5% from 2025 to 2033, reaching an estimated value exceeding $3 billion by 2033. This expansion is fueled by several key factors. The automotive industry's continuous innovation in lightweighting materials and advanced manufacturing processes necessitates high-performance curing sheets, driving significant demand. Similarly, the construction sector's growth, particularly in infrastructure projects globally, contributes substantially to market expansion. The rising adoption of composite materials and the need for efficient curing processes further bolsters market growth. Polyethylene sheets currently dominate the market due to their cost-effectiveness and versatility, followed by non-woven fabrics and corona-treated sheets. However, the increasing demand for higher performance and specialized properties is driving the adoption of advanced materials. Geographic growth is expected to be widespread with North America and Asia Pacific leading the market, fueled by established manufacturing bases and robust construction activities in these regions.


While the market presents significant opportunities, certain restraints exist. Fluctuations in raw material prices, particularly for polymers, can impact profitability and affect market growth. Furthermore, environmental concerns related to the disposal of curing sheets are also gaining attention, leading to increased focus on sustainable and recyclable alternatives. Companies like 3M, Reef Industries, and Nitto Denko Corporation are at the forefront of innovation, driving competition and shaping market trends through technological advancements and product diversification. The market's future growth trajectory will be strongly influenced by ongoing advancements in material science, sustainable manufacturing practices, and the evolving needs of end-use industries. Strategic partnerships, mergers, and acquisitions are likely to play a significant role in shaping the competitive landscape.

Several key factors are propelling the growth of the curing sheet market. Firstly, the expanding automotive industry, particularly the rise of electric vehicles, necessitates high-quality components that require efficient curing processes. Curing sheets are essential in this process, ensuring the durability and performance of automotive parts. Secondly, the construction sector's ongoing growth, coupled with infrastructure development projects globally, fuels demand for curing sheets to protect and enhance the durability of concrete structures. The rising adoption of advanced curing techniques, such as UV curing and thermal curing, also contributes to market expansion. These techniques often require specialized curing sheets that meet specific performance criteria. Furthermore, advancements in material science have led to the development of innovative curing sheets with enhanced properties such as improved adhesion, durability, and chemical resistance. This drives adoption across a wider range of applications. Finally, the increasing focus on enhancing manufacturing efficiency and reducing production time encourages the adoption of curing sheets as they streamline the curing process, leading to higher productivity and reduced costs.
Despite its promising growth trajectory, the curing sheet market faces several challenges. Fluctuations in raw material prices, particularly for polymers like polyethylene, directly impact production costs and profitability. Environmental concerns regarding the disposal of used curing sheets also pose a significant challenge, pushing manufacturers to develop more environmentally friendly alternatives. Intense competition among established players and the emergence of new entrants can lead to price pressures, affecting profit margins. Moreover, stringent regulatory standards and safety requirements in different regions can add to the compliance burden for manufacturers. Finally, the economic climate and fluctuations in the construction and automotive industries can impact the overall demand for curing sheets, making market forecasting challenging. Addressing these challenges requires innovative solutions, sustainable practices, and strategic market positioning by manufacturers to maintain growth and profitability.
